// Unicode braille: U+2800 + dot bits
// Dot layout (2×4 grid):
//   1 4
//   2 5
//   3 6
//   7 8
// Bit mapping: d1=0x01, d2=0x02, d3=0x04, d4=0x08, d5=0x10, d6=0x20, d7=0x40, d8=0x80

function braille(...dots: Array<number>): string {
  let bits = 0
  for (const d of dots) bits |= d
  return String.fromCharCode(0x2800 + bits)
}
